We are currently recruiting for a Service Administrator for a prestigious, fast-paced client based in Elland, HX5.

This is a permanent role, and an excellent opportunity to gain permanent employment with a well established, growing company who operate nationally throughout the UK, supporting a wide range of clients within the retail, education, industrial and commercial sectors.

Duties will include, but are not limited to:
- Provide support to our clients, engineers, suppliers and sub-contractors
- Receive and respond to inbound calls/emails from clients, colleagues, engineers, suppliers and sub-contractors
- Liaise with customers providing timely updates of job statuses
- Log client requests and call outs on our CAFM system
- Update the system with appropriate information from clients, engineers, suppliers and subcontractors
- Plan and monitor engineers’ workloads around the UK
- Undertake general helpdesk admin duties
- Generate and issue purchase orders to suppliers and subcontractors
- Produce and issue client reports for key accounts
- Monitor and manage operational KPIs to achieve SLAs

Required Skills/Qualifications:
- Previous experience working in a service / administrative environment will be beneficial, ideally within a service industry
- An understanding of building maintenance services or similar environments will be beneficial, but not essential
- Excellent telephone manner and a keen eye for detail
- Strong literacy skills, with good spelling and grammar
- Team player
- Good knowledge of Microsoft Office packages (Outlook, Word, Excel)
- Good communication and organisational skills
- Ability to multi-task

Hours:
- Monday – Friday
- 40 hours per week
- 08.00 am to 17.00 pm

Salary & Benefits:
- Starting salary from £28,000 depending on experience.
- Performance based bonus scheme
- Additional hours available (overtime)
- 25 days holiday per year (pro rata), plus bank holidays
- Company pension, sick pay and life assurance
- Employee wellbeing scheme
- Life insurance
- Training & development opportunities
